The Eviction Ban Is Over... What Does It Mean For You And For The Market
32 minutes Posted Aug 9, 2021 at 10:00 am.
In today’s episode, we discuss the conclusion of the nationwide eviction ban, and we talk about the ramifications the eviction ban has had over the last year, as well as what people need to know about the topic moving forward.“The NAR helped the government take care of both tenants and landlords.” -Steve EarlYou know we're not like a radio talk show where we're talking about current events every day. However, we know that you're listening in real-time, so we want to give you the stuff that matters to the real estate market and to your real estate portfolio. So today, we are going to be talking about (you've probably heard this in the news recently) the eviction moratorium.We really feel this is pertinent to our clients because we're all about rental properties, and this has affected many of our clients in terms of getting rent or not getting rent. We have some interesting information and statistics, specifically about our markets and our clients.
